I wanted to travel with only the necessities. It was important to me that I not bring too many unnecessary items since I was doing my best to travel light... I am trying to turn over a new leaf. Typically I am burdened with too much and I wanted to correct that.
I prepared three Hawaiian blocks that were cut, basted and ready to go. Next I took a look at my bag of notions and picked out only the essentials:
As you can see in the photo of my necessities I have a lanyard. I like to have my scissors clipped on a lanyard that I can put around my neck while on the plane. This is so my scissors do not fall down between the seats on the or on the floor. I have also discovered that I can thread the lanyard through the center of a spool of Aurifil thread so I do not lose that either.
Pack these and you will be prepared and not stressed. Stitching is a wonderful meditative activity and will help keep you relaxed.
